Shabby chic chest box

Hi, Ladies!! Today's my day off so I altered this shabby chic chest box! The box I bought from HobbyLobby store. I painted in white acrylic paint and then I painted with cracker medium after that I mixed white acrylic paint with pink re-inker from stampin'up!. So it could gave a baby pink.
